The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, headquartered Howmet Aerospace Inc. has revealed that its Board of Directors has chosen Gunner Smith, currently holding the position of President - Roofing at Owens Corning, to assume the role of an independent director on the Board, starting from September 29, 2023.
Howmet Aerospace Inc. is a leading global provider of advanced engineered solutions for the aerospace and transportation industries. The Company's primary businesses focus on jet engine components, aerospace fastening systems, airframe structural components necessary for mission-critical performance and efficiency in aerospace and defence applications, and forged aluminium wheels for commercial transportation.
John C. Plant, the Executive Chairman and Chief Executive Officer, said, "Gunner brings to the Howmet Board extensive business perspectives and manufacturing and sales expertise that will be complementary to our current board and which are highly valued in our evolving, competitive environment."
Smith currently serves as the President of the roofing division at Owens Corning. His appointment to the Owens Corning Executive Committee took place in August 2018. Preceding his role as President, Smith held the position of Vice President for Distribution and Home Center Sales within the roofing business at Owens Corning. Over the decade from 2008 to 2018, he held a range of key positions overseeing sales, marketing, and pricing strategies within the same business unit. Prior to his tenure at Owens Corning, Mr. Smith held the position of National Sales Manager for the Georgia-Pacific brand at PlyGem Siding Group.
Smith's educational background comprises a Bachelor of Business Administration from Mississippi State University. Furthermore, he has continued professional development through programs at The University of Chicago Booth, UNC Kenan-Flagler Business School, and the Texas McCombs School of Business.
